C# WPF DataGrid 底部汇总行合计解决方案:打造高效数据展示
去发现同类优质开源项目:https://gitcode.com/
在现代化的软件开发中,数据展示的直观与高效至关重要。C# WPF DataGrid 底部汇总行合计解决方案,以其独特的功能,为开发者提供了一个简便且实用的数据展示方法。
项目介绍
C# WPF DataGrid 底部汇总行合计解决方案,是一种在WPF应用程序中实现DataGrid底部汇总行合计的便捷方法。它通过在DataGrid外部,底部横向滚动条下方添加一个用于显示合计的控件(如TextBlock),从而实现数据的快速汇总显示。
项目技术分析
技术基础
该解决方案基于C#语言和WPF框架,利用WPF的数据绑定和事件驱动机制,实现了数据的动态更新和合计显示。以下是技术层面的关键点:
- 数据绑定:将DataGrid的数据源与合计控件的内容进行绑定,确保数据源更新时,合计控件的内容也相应更新。
- 事件处理:监听DataGrid数据源变化的事件,触发合计控件内容的更新。
实现原理
在DataGrid的数据源发生变化时,通过事件处理器调用自定义的合计计算函数,计算出需要显示的合计值,并将这些值绑定到位于DataGrid底部的合计控件上,实现数据的实时汇总显示。
项目及技术应用场景
应用场景
C# WPF DataGrid 底部汇总行合计解决方案适用于多种需要数据汇总展示的场景,如:
- 财务报表:在财务数据展示中,快速显示各项数据的合计值,提高报表的可读性和工作效率。
- 销售数据:对于销售数据的实时汇总,帮助分析销售趋势,指导决策。
- 库存管理:在库存管理系统中,实时展示库存数量和金额的合计,便于库存监控和管理。
实现步骤
- 添加DataGrid控件:在WPF窗体中,添加用于显示数据的DataGrid控件。
- 创建合计控件:在DataGrid底部横向滚动条下方,添加用于显示合计的TextBlock或其他控件。
- 数据绑定和事件监听:将DataGrid的数据源与合计控件进行绑定,并监听数据源的变化,以触发合计计算和显示。
项目特点
- 易于集成:该解决方案可以无缝集成到现有的WPF应用程序中,无需复杂的配置和修改。
- 灵活配置:开发者可以根据实际需求,自定义合计控件的样式和显示内容,实现个性化的数据展示。
- 高效展示:通过实时数据绑定和事件处理,确保数据展示的高效和准确。
在软件开发中,数据展示的直观性和效率是提升用户体验的关键因素。C# WPF DataGrid 底部汇总行合计解决方案,以其高效的数据展示和易于集成的特性,为开发者提供了一个实用的工具。通过这一解决方案,开发者可以快速实现数据的合计显示,提升应用程序的数据展示效果,从而更好地服务于用户。希望这个解决方案能为您的项目带来便利,助力您打造出更加高效、直观的数据展示界面。
去发现同类优质开源项目:https://gitcode.com/
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



